Why the product was recalled

Due to lidocaine ampoules being manufactured under deficient manufacturing practices by manufacturer, lidocaine ampoules are currently being recalled by supplier.

How to read the classification

FDA Class II indicates a situation in which use of or exposure to the product may cause temporary or medically reversible adverse health consequences, or where the probability of serious consequences is remote. The classification shown here comes from the FDA record.
